AMCHAM Thailand Event: Legal Updates Affecting SMEs

AMCHAM Thailand

Alan Adcock, a partner and deputy director of Tilleke & Gibbins’ intellectual property and regulatory affairs groups, and Chaiwat Keratisuthisathorn, an attorney-at-law in the firm’s corporate and commercial team, will be addressing the Small and Medium Enterprises (SME) Committee of the American Chamber of Commerce in Thailand (AMCHAM) at their meeting on July 12.

Alan and Chaiwat will be joined by representatives from Sri-Trang Agro Industry, LawPlus, and PriceSanond, and together they will host a discussion and Q&A session on major legal changes in the following four areas most applicable to SMEs in the “Thailand 4.0” ecosystem:

  • Corporate and Compliance Matters: Company registration, changes in company registration particulars, directors’ liabilities, shareholders/joint venture agreements, employment contracts, Board of Directors’ and shareholders’ meetings, tax and other official filings and reports, etc.
  • Commercial Transaction Laws and Practices: Sale and purchase agreements, office space lease agreements, online transactions, computer crime law, advertising and consumer protection law, etc.
  • Funding and Collateral: Shareholder loans, venture capital funding, financial institution funding, loan agreements, share pledges, mortgages, and business collateral
  • Brand Building and Know-How Protection: Trademarks, copyrights, designs, trade secrets, etc.

The session will be held at the Rembrandt Hotel Bangkok at noon on July 12. Please visit the AMCHAM website for more details.
